Frisco Commons was stocked this morning for the kid fishing derby. Someone mentioned they stocked it before sunrise, and the fish seemed to be in shock.

First time seeing so many Trout swimming close to the bank after a stocking. Even got some underwater video of a school or two going by... Today's Video.

Did manage to catch one on a fishing fly, the others were caught using a Silver Kastmaster jigged up and down as a school passed by the pier. Hoping by tomorrow they will act normal again and move a little further from the bank.

It can get crowded, especially on the weekends. If you prefer less crowding, give it a try during the week. Should have more room and the fish should have settled out as well.

They were biting this morning on powerbait and corn. Started hitting Powerbait Trout worms around 9ish. They are shallow, 10 feet from bank in the northwest corner but nothing like last weekend they have finally settled in.
